Edmonton police are investigating after a man went into a coffee shop Thursday morning claiming he had been shot.
Police received a call at around 7 a.m. from staff at a coffee shop near 75 Street and 101 Avenue when an injured man, believed to be in his mid-30s, came into the store to ask for help.
He told police that he was at a friend’s home less than a block away when three masked men came in and allegedly shot him.
EMS responded, treated the man and took him to hospital. His injuries appear to be non-life-threatening, EPS said.
The tactical team secured and cleared a home on the same block as the coffee shop. No one was found inside.
Police continue to investigate and search for suspects.
